Types of LED Light Diffuser

LED light diffusers are materials or devices used to spread light more evenly from LED light sources. They come in different types and can be customized for various uses. Here are the common types of LED light diffusers:

  • Acrylic LED Diffuser

    Acrylic LED diffusers are popular because they are lightweight and durable. They are used in many lighting applications. They come in different textures and finishes, which can affect how the light is spread and how the light looks. These diffusers can be frosted, clear, and opal.

  • Polycarbonate LED Diffuser

    Polycarbonate LED diffusers are more robust than other diffusers. They are made from polycarbonate material. These LED light diffusers can withstand impacts and high temperatures. They are also resistant to UV radiation. These diffusers are mostly used in industrial and outdoor lighting applications.

  • Glass LED Diffuser

    Glass LED diffusers are made from different types of glass. They are usually more expensive than other diffusers. These diffusers provide a premium feel and can be more easily customized to control light.

  • Prismatic LED Diffuser

    Prismatic LED diffusers have a pattern of tiny prisms on the surface. These prisms bend the light and spread it out evenly. They are used when more light diffusion is needed, like in offices and stores. The prismatic texture can be on acrylic or polycarbonate materials.

  • Microstructure LED Diffuser

    Microstructure LED diffusers have very small patterns on them. These patterns are made using special techniques. The small patterns can be made from materials like acrylic or polycarbonate. Microstructure diffusers control the light very precisely. They make the light look different and have high efficiency. They are used in LEDs that need exact lighting, like in displays.

  • Textured LED Diffuser

    Textured LED diffusers have a rough surface. The rough surface spreads light in different directions. This makes the light look softer and more even. They are used where softer lighting is needed, like in homes and hotels.

  • LED Panel Light Diffuser

    These diffusers are specifically made for LED panel lights. They are designed to make the light spread evenly across the panel. This ensures consistent brightness. They are also very thin. The common types are acrylic, opal, and frosted diffusers.

Functions and Features of LED Light Diffuser

LED light diffusers work as attachments to a light source, spreading light more evenly and reducing harsh glares. They are commonly used in different applications and industries, including automotive, architecture, electronics, and photography.

LED diffusers have unique features that make them effective in spreading and softening light. These features include;

  • Material - LED light diffusers are made from different materials. The most common are acrylic and polycarbonate. These materials are popular because they are lightweight, durable, and have high light transmission. They are also resistant to UV radiation and weather elements. This ensures the diffusers and the light output remain consistent over time.
  • Opacity - LED diffusers come in different opacities ranging from translucent to opaque. The opacity level determines the amount of light that passes through and the degree of diffusion. Higher opacity diffusers scatter light more effectively, while lower opacity options allow more direct light transmission.
  • Texture - The surface texture of an LED diffuser plays a significant role in light scattering. Some diffusers have a frosted or granular texture that helps to break up and diffuse the light rays, resulting in softer illumination. Smooth surface diffusers produce more focused and brighter light.
  • Lighting Direction - Some LED light diffusers are designed to control the direction of the light. They have micro-structures or optics that refract the light to distribute it evenly across a wider angle. This feature is important in applications where uniform lighting is required without any hotspots.
  • Fire Resistance - For safety purposes, some LED light diffusers are made from fire-resistant materials. This feature is important in high-risk areas where the risk of fire is prevalent.
  • Customization - LED light diffusers can be customized to meet specific requirements. This includes adjusting the size to fit different LED panels or changing the material to improve light transmission. They can also be fitted with additional features like printing or logos.
  • Coatings - Some LED diffusers have special coatings that help to reduce glare and improve light transmission. These coatings are anti-reflective and easy to clean. They not only improve the efficiency of the diffuser but also make maintenance easier.

Scenarios of LED Light Diffuser

LED light diffusers are used in a variety of applications across different industries. The following are some of the common usage scenarios:

  • Commercial and Residential Lighting

    LED diffusers are used in commercial and residential lighting fixtures. They help to create soft and uniform lighting in living rooms, offices and retail spaces. Also, they reduce glare and shadows in these areas.

  • Automotive Lighting

    LED light diffusers are used in the tail lights, headlights and interior lights of vehicles. They ensure even illumination and improve visibility. This enhances the aesthetics of automotive lighting systems.

  • Electronics Displays

    Diffusers are used in LCD and LED displays for computers, smartphones and televisions. They ensure uniform backlighting and improve image quality. This results in clearer and brighter displays.

  • Backlit Applications

    LED diffusers are used in backlit applications such as lightboxes, signs and banners. They provide even illumination and enhance visibility. This makes the advertisements and information displayed to be easily seen from a distance.

  • Architectural Lighting

    These diffusers are used in architectural lighting to create ambience and highlight structures in a soft and uniform manner. They are used in the lighting of bridges, building facades and landscape features.

  • Medical Lighting

    LED diffusers are used in medical lighting fixtures for operating rooms and examination rooms. They provide high-quality, uniform lighting that is essential for surgical and medical procedures.

  • Manufacturing and Industrial Lighting

    In industrial environments, LED diffusers are used to create uniform lighting in work areas such as manufacturing plants and warehouses. This reduces harsh shadows and glare. It improves visibility and safety.

  • Task Lighting

    LED light diffusers are used in task lighting fixtures such as desk lamps and under-cabinet lights. They provide focused, uniform illumination for tasks like reading, working on computers and cooking.

  • Connected Lighting Systems

    These diffusers are incorporated into smart lighting systems that can be controlled remotely via smartphones or voice assistants. The diffusers work together with the system components to provide customized lighting solutions.

  • Outdoor Lighting

    LED outdoor lighting diffusers are used in streetlights, parking lot lights and outdoor wall sconces. They provide uniform illumination. This enhances safety and security in outdoor spaces.

led light diffuser Q & A

Q1. What are the common types of LED light diffusers?

A1. There are several types of LED light diffusers, including frosted glass or acrylic panels, diffuser films, opal glass, and acrylic lenses.

Q2. What are the main features of a good LED light diffuser?

A2. Good LED diffusers have a uniform light distribution, minimal hotspots or glare, high transmittance, and durability. They are also easy to install and maintain.

Q3. Does an LED light diffuser reduce brightness?

A3. Yes, an LED light diffuser can reduce direct brightness. However, it will also reduce harsh glare and produce softer, more ambient lighting. The overall perceived brightness will depend on the application.

Q4. Can LED lights be used without a diffuser?

A4. LED lights can be used without a diffuser. However, the lighting will be harsh and uneven. Diffusers are recommended for most applications to achieve better light quality.
